引言:在电脑端TP Wallet(以下简称TP)中添加BSC(Binance Smart Chain)不仅是网络接入问题,更涉及智能合约兼容、合约集成方式、支付创新与安全模型等多维考量。本文从技术与安全视角对上述要点做系统性分析,为用户和开发者提供专业判断与实践参考。
一、BSC与智能合约支持
BSC为EVM兼容链,支持Solidity编写的智能合约与以太生态的多数工具链。对于TP而言,添加BSC意味着钱包需支持BEP-20(类ERC-20)、BEP-721等代币标准,以及合约ABI读取与合约方法调用的能力。桌面钱包应能解析合约接口、显示代币元数据、处理代币批准(approve)、代币转账与跨合约调用时的Gas预估与nonce管理。
二、合约集成的技术要点

合约集成涉及前端与钱包交互、RPC配置与安全提示。关键点包括:
- RPC与链ID一致性:确保节点提供可靠的GasPrice/GasLimit估算与交易回执查询;
- 合约ABI管理:钱包或DApp需提供可信ABI来源、合约校验与交互模板;
- 签名流程:支持EIP-712结构化签名以减少误签风险;
- 兼容性:支持WalletConnect或注入式provider,让桌面TP能与DApp无缝对接。
三、专业判断:利弊与风险
- 优势:BSC交易成本低、确认快、生态成熟(去中心化交易所、借贷、NFT等),适合频繁小额交互。桌面钱包对开发者友好,有利于合约调试与复杂交互。
- 风险:BSC的PoSA机制带来一定中心化倾向,验证者门槛与治理集中问题可能影响长期安全;跨链桥与合约代码漏洞依然是最大风险来源。对普通用户,钱包需要在UI上清晰提示代币权限与合约风险,避免误操作导致资产被合约锁定或转走。
四、智能化支付服务的实现路径
智能化支付可囊括定期扣款、条件触发支付、聚合支付与气费补贴等:
- 定期/条件支付可通过定时合约、链上预言机或任务调度服务(如Gelato类服务)实现;
- 气费代付(meta-transactions)可用转发器/Relayer提供“免Gas”体验,但需建立信誉机制与费用模型;
- 聚合支付/批量签发通过合约批处理降低Gas与提高效率,钱包应显示合并交易的风险与影响。
五、安全多方计算(MPC)在桌面钱包的价值
MPC可替代传统私钥单点持有或多重签名的场景,通过阈值签名分散私钥控制,提高安全与可用性。对TP桌面版来说,集成MPC有助于:
- 提供无托管但高可用的密钥管理,减少单设备失窃风险;
- 支持企业级或多人共享钱包场景;
- 与硬件安全模块(HSM)或手机端作为第二因子结合,提升签名操作的安全性。
实现挑战在于通信延迟、密钥分片管理、恢复策略与隐私保护(防止分片聚合泄漏)。MPC方案需兼顾用户体验与可审计性,针对桌面用户可选择轻量化的阈签实现与明确的恢复流程。
六、POS挖矿(PoSA)与持币策略分析
BSC使用的是PoSA(Proof of Staked Authority)混合共识,结合了质押与验证者授权。对普通用户而言:
- 参与质押或委托可获得网络奖励,但需考虑验证者的信誉、手续费与退出机制;
- 验证者集中可能带来治理风险,长期回报应与集中化风险一并评估;
- 通过流动性质押或合成资产参与DeFi策略可提高资本效率,但要警惕合约与桥风险。
结论与建议:
- 用户端:在电脑TP添加BSC后,保持节点与合约来源可验证、谨慎授权代币操作、优先使用受审计合约与知名DApp。
- 开发者/钱包厂商:强化合约ABI验证、引入EIP-712签名支持、提供MPC/多签选项并对meta-transaction与批处理交易做风险提示。对POS相关功能,需提供清晰的质押/委托费用与锁定期信息。

总体而言,在电脑TP Wallet中接入BSC能带来性能与成本优势,但同时要求在合约交互、密钥管理与支付自动化设计上投入更多专业化与安全保障。合理结合MPC与合约审计、并对POS机制有明确的经济模型分析,是降低风险并发挥BSC生态价值的关键。
评论
Alice88
写得很全面,特别赞同关于MPC的实用建议。
区块链小王
关于PoSA的风险点讲得很到位,治理集中确实是长期隐忧。
CryptoGuru
希望能再补充一点桌面钱包具体的ABI验证流程示例。
李想
对智能化支付的解读很有启发,meta-transactions值得尝试。
NeoCoder
技术与安全并重的分析,很适合作为产品设计参考。